HENDERSON, A. J.


PERSONAL


Career: Actor and voice performer.


CREDITS

Television Appearances; Series:

Voices of Walter and mayor, Jak un koala ui mohoum (animated; also known as Adventures of the Little Koala and Koala Boy Kocky ), Nickelodeon, 19841985 and 19871993.

Voices of Matt and Shangor, Les mondes engloutis (animated; also known as The Absorbed Worlds and Spartakus and the Sun beneath the Sea ), [France, Lebanon, and South Korea], beginning 1985.

Voice of Pepe for English version, Avventura di Pinocchio (animated; also known as Saban's Adventures of Pinocchio and Mohoum ui Pinokiyo ), [Italy and South Korea], YTV and HBO, beginning 1985.

Voice of Flip, Mitsubachi Maaya no Boken (anime; also known as Adventures of Maya the Honeybee, Maya the Bee, and Die Biene Maja ), Nickelodeon, beginning 1988.

Voice of TikTok, The Wonderful Wizard of Oz (animated), HBO, 19881990.

Voice of Holler, David the Gnome (animated; also known as David el gnomo ), Nickelodeon, 19881996.

Voices of "Big Al" Dente, General Catton, and Jerry Atrick, Samurai Pizza Cats (animated; also known as SPC and Kyatto ninden teyandee ), syndicated, 1990.

Voice of Spanish ambassador, Madeline (animated), 19901992.

Voice of Sammie, The Little Flying Bears (animated), [Canada], beginning 1991.

Voice, The Littl' Bits (animated; also known as Mori no Yogi na Shojintachi: Berufi to Rirubitto ), Nickelodeon, 19911995.

Voice of Sharky, Sharky & George (animated), beginning 1992.

Voice of the sheriff of Nottingham, Young Robin Hood (animated), syndicated, beginning 1992.

Voice of Sergeant Folenfant, Night Hood (animated), TeleToon Channel, c. 19961997.

Voice, Princess Sissi (animated), TeleToon Channel and Fox Kids Channel, beginning 1997.

Appeared as the voice of Robinson Sucroe in Robinson Sucroe. Some of these animated series were also broadcast within other series, including Toons Take over the World! and Toon Jam. Several of these programs originally aired on Japanese television.
